Output 35b5167993052c15e4bbbf9414f1017f82240e7ee51ead75f36c78ea884dfca5:1

value
1870404
script pubkey
OP_HASH160 OP_PUSHBYTES_20 048d1ce91382c8d031e46429d6cd0a23bbbe118a OP_EQUAL
address
3275g1W1mSYnwUsuABnTYSVdJ2mf6KuBEc
transaction
35b5167993052c15e4bbbf9414f1017f82240e7ee51ead75f36c78ea884dfca5
confirmations
298962
spent
true